Frank Jackson is Emeritus Professor at the Australian National University. He is best known for the knowledge argument and Mary’s Room—its accompanying thought experiment—but has published widely in the philosophy of mind, epistemology, metaphysics, and the philosophy of language. Graham Priest is a Distinguished Professor in the philosophy department at the CUNY Graduate Center. Like Frank, he is one of the most influential philosophers of the past fifty years, and has done important work on a wide range of topics, ranging from the philosophy of mathematics to logic and eastern philosophy. In this episode, Robinson, Frank, and Graham talk about David Lewis and his immense legacy in the philosophical world. They cover his character—Frank and Graham were friends with him for many years—as well as some of his work, ranging from the thesis of modal realism to Humean supervenience and the philosophy of set theory.
